Croatia is one of the most exciting new countries to offer remote workers a digital nomad visa, allowing up to a year of work and play in a stunning and culturally rich environment. The government officially launched the online application process in March, 2021. While countries like Bermuda, Barbados, Estonia and Georgia have all jumped …
The paradise island of Madeira, Portugal has officially announced that it will drop entry requirements including Covid-19 testing for travelers who have been vaccinated. According to the Madeira Regional Tourism Board, “If you have already been vaccinated, you are automatically exempted from mandatory RT-PCR testing upon arrival in Madeira and Porto Santo.” How Vaccination Exemption …

Further binding its aviation control, the UK government has released a mandate requiring travelers to complete a Travel Declaration form prior to air travel. The UK Department of Transportation (DfT) revealed details of the Declaration of Travel form taking force on March 8. Travelers arriving at a port of departure to travel internationally without the …
